How they compare

Spain currently reports 2,805 kt against 2,717 kt in Netherlands (Kingdom of the), a difference of 88 kt.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Spain ahead.

Netherlands (Kingdom of the) ranks 43rd and Spain ranks 41st of 203 countries.

Spain has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Netherlands (Kingdom of the) Spain Difference Ahead
1990s 2,724 kt 3,104 kt 380.65 kt Spain
2000s 3,904 kt 5,978 kt 2,074 kt Spain
2010s 3,546 kt 5,408 kt 1,862 kt Spain
2020s 2,767 kt 2,824 kt 56.93 kt Spain

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
